How to Excel in Commercial Construction Projects

Taking on a commercial construction project involves detailed preparation, exact execution, and a firm grasp of industry best practices. Whether managing the construction of an office complex, a retail outlet, or a multi-use building, understanding what defines superior commercial construction can significantly impact the project’s success.

Understanding the Core Elements

Central to the success of any commercial construction project is a thorough understanding of its key elements. Key aspects include choosing the site, design considerations, obtaining permits, and selecting construction techniques. Choosing the appropriate site requires assessing location, accessibility, and zoning requirements. A well-chosen site lays the foundation for a project that meets your operational needs and regulatory requirements.

The design phase is vital in commercial construction. Working with knowledgeable architects and engineers helps align your vision with practical aspects like structural soundness and regulatory compliance. Good design not only fulfills visual and functional objectives but also plans for future growth and needs.

Obtaining the necessary permits is another critical step. Neglecting to acquire the proper permits may cause costly setbacks and legal troubles. Successfully managing the permitting process demands a comprehensive knowledge of local regulations and often requires working with local authorities.

The Importance of Material and Method Selection

The choice of materials and techniques used in your construction project greatly affects its durability, safety, and overall effectiveness. Opting for high-quality, durable materials can reduce maintenance costs and enhance the building’s sustainability. For instance, selecting energy-efficient materials and systems can lower operational costs and contribute to environmental conservation.

The methods used in construction are also crucial. Utilizing advanced techniques and technologies, like modular construction or 3D printing, provides benefits in terms of speed, cost-effectiveness, and accuracy. Staying informed about innovative methods helps ensure that your project benefits from the latest advancements in the field.

Overseeing Project Implementation

Successful project management is crucial for delivering top results in commercial construction. This involves coordinating various stakeholders, including contractors, subcontractors, and suppliers. Effective communication and well-defined roles are key to avoiding misunderstandings and ensuring the project stays on course.

Having a detailed timeline and budget is critical. Developing a realistic schedule and budget allows you to manage expectations and address potential issues proactively. Ongoing progress assessments and updates are essential to keeping the project on schedule and within budget.

Maintaining Safety and Compliance

Compliance with safety regulations and building codes cannot be overlooked in commercial construction. Adhering to safety standards protects workers and ensures the project meets legal requirements. Regular safety checks and training are vital for ensuring a safe workplace and reducing accident risks.

Environmental regulation compliance is also becoming more crucial. Adopting sustainable practices, like minimizing waste and using energy-efficient systems, addresses rising environmental issues and can provide long-term benefits, such as cost reductions and improved public image.

Final Touches and Future Considerations

When approaching project completion, focusing on final details can greatly impact the outcome. The final touches, including interior design and landscaping, add to the building’s overall look and usability.

Looking ahead, consider how your building can adapt to future needs. Incorporating flexible design elements and planning for potential expansions can ensure that the building remains relevant and functional as your business evolves.

Mastering commercial construction involves a comprehensive approach, from initial planning to final execution. Implementing best practices ensures a successful project that meets your objectives and endures over time.
